How do you keep yourself fit & healthy?

In a meditation early in my life, I heard a voice that said: “Exercise keeps us young and healthy.” Not a day goes by that I don’t either walk, bike, hike, swim, do yoga, meditate, or sing. I don’t do all of those everyday. But I make sure that the kid in me is willing to move energy through her body daily, with delight. When that ugly gremlin called depression comes to get me (she used to be a constant) I learned tools to return myself to balance while claiming a life of joy – I made it a constant choice. I choose joy over and over again.

I no longer use a car unless I have to. I ride an electric bike every chance I get. I leave the windows open. I sleep in a cold dark room. I pay attention to the latest biohacking information while finding joy in natural practices: walking barefoot, washing my skin with organic oils and soaps that smell like heaven, speaking nicely to myself in the mirror no matter how many wrinkles I count. Stopping time every chance I get to give thanks. I wear essential oils daily that smell like flowers on my skin.

It’s all about the practice that says, “I am thankful to be alive no matter the circumstance.” The one single formula, being grateful for all things no matter what, brought to me by an elder name Grace VanDuzen when I was very young, has never left my side. This describes why my vitality and youth have been sustainable throughout this lifetime.
